Instructions
First, brown the ground beef on the stove. You do not have to season it because the seasonings will be added later. Once the ground beef is cooked, add it to the crockpot.
Now, prep all the other ingredients and toss them into the crockpot. Mix everything together.
Then, turn the crockpot on high for 4 hours. This will allow time for the potatoes to cook.
When the potatoes are easily pierced with a fork the soup is done. Serve but be careful because it will be hot.
